Abiotic elements are nonliving physical and chemical elements inside the ecosystem. sources of abiotic factors are normally received from the ecosystem, lithosphere, and hydrosphere. Examples of abiotic resources are air, water, sunlight, soil, and minerals.
Biotic factors are residing things inside surroundings; consisting of flowers, animals, and microorganisms, at the same time as abiotic are non-residing additives; along with water, soil and ecosystem. The manner those components have interaction is important in an ecosystem.
